Embossed Carrier Tape for SMD Components
In the world of surface-mount device (SMD) manufacturing and assembly, efficient component packaging and handling are critical. One of the most widely used solutions for this purpose is embossed carrier tape. Designed specifically for SMD products, embossed carrier tapes provide a reliable and organized method for transporting and feeding components during automated assembly processes.
What is Embossed Carrier Tape?
Embossed carrier tape is a type of packaging material featuring precisely formed pockets or cavities that hold SMD components securely in place. The tape is typically made from plastic materials like polystyrene (PS), polycarbonate (PC), or antistatic materials to prevent electrostatic discharge (ESD) damage. The embossing process creates uniform pockets that match the size and shape of the components being packaged.
Key Features of Embossed Carrier Tape for SMD Products
Embossed carrier tapes offer several important features that make them ideal for SMD component handling:
- Precision pockets – Each cavity is designed to fit specific component dimensions
- Component protection – Prevents damage during transportation and handling
- Automation compatibility – Works seamlessly with pick-and-place machines
- ESD protection – Available in antistatic materials for sensitive components
- Standardized dimensions – Complies with EIA-481 standards for consistency
Benefits of Using Embossed Carrier Tape
The use of embossed carrier tape in SMD component packaging provides numerous advantages for manufacturers and assemblers:
1. Improved Efficiency in Automated Assembly
The standardized format of embossed carrier tape allows for smooth integration with automated pick-and-place equipment, significantly increasing production speed and accuracy.
2. Enhanced Component Protection
The precisely formed pockets prevent component movement during transit, reducing the risk of damage from vibration or impact. The tape material itself provides a protective barrier against environmental factors.
3. Better Organization and Inventory Control
Components are neatly arranged in sequential order, making inventory management and component counting much easier. The tape can be marked with identification information for traceability.
4. Cost-Effective Solution
Compared to alternative packaging methods, embossed carrier tape offers an economical solution that reduces material waste and handling costs.
Common Applications of Embossed Carrier Tape
Embossed carrier tape is used across various industries for packaging different types of SMD components, including:
- Integrated circuits (ICs)
- Resistors and capacitors
- LED components
- Transistors and diodes
- Connectors and sockets
